Seven ducklings were saved from a storm drain on the Long Island Expressway by officers and workers from the Department of Transportation, Suffolk police reported. Officers Justin Davis, Sameer Malik, and Thomas Cummings were dispatched to the westbound LIE where the ducklings were trapped. Using an excavator, the storm drain cover was lifted to rescue the trapped ducklings, which were then released to Long Island Wildlife Rescue and Rehabilitation.

The Center for Coastal Studies' Marine Animal Entanglement Response team successfully freed a leatherback sea turtle entangled in fishing gear in Cape Cod Bay, which had dragged the gear into three other sets of fishing gear.
